About the Role We are seeking a Medical or Vascular ultrasound technician to become a part of our travel team! You will focus on providing high quality patient care as a PRN contractor. Our patients are first responders/law enforcement enrolled in a cardiac wellness program with screening locations around the country. Dates can be scheduled in advance for technicians looking for extra income or flexible PRN work. Projects range from a few days to a couple of weeks; request dates and locations of your choosing! Our teams work throughout the continental US. What you’ll do Travel to location of screening Station setup/breakdown Patient check in Carotid screenings - CIMT (outpatient setting, no call) Maintain accurate EHR records Required Previous experience with carotid ultrasound Ability to build rapport with patients Ability to thrive in a fast-paced environment Excellent verbal communication skills BLS Certification Preferred ARDMS Certification preferred Licensure in Oregon Ability to travel ~1 week/month Compensation: Travel day stipend All travel expenses paid for TeleMed2U is an equal opportunity employer and is committed to providing a workplace that is inclusive and free of discrimination.
